Concrete punching machine FV

The CPM FV is a manually operated concrete block making machine designed for improved compaction and higher block strength. It offers a capacity of 5 blocks per stroke (6” mould), 8 blocks per stroke (4” mould), and 4 blocks per stroke (8” mould). Equipped with a 2 HP die-back electrical vibrator and 2 additional top vibrators on the punch, it ensures superior compaction and enhanced block quality.

The CPM FV Concrete Block Making Machine is an advanced manual model designed to deliver superior compaction and higher-quality concrete blocks. It is an upgraded version in the CPM series, offering enhanced vibration performance while maintaining the simplicity and cost-effectiveness of manual operation.

The machine provides consistent production capacity, producing 5 blocks per stroke with a 6-inch mould, 8 blocks per stroke with a 4-inch mould, and 4 blocks per stroke with an 8-inch mould, making it suitable for various block manufacturing requirements.

The CPM FV operates manually, allowing better control over the production process while keeping operational costs low. It is equipped with a 2 HP die-back electrical vibrator, which ensures effective base compaction of the concrete mix.

To further enhance performance, the machine features 2 additional electrical vibrators mounted on the top of the punch. This dual top vibration significantly improves the compaction process by applying force from both top and bottom, resulting in highly dense, stronger, and more uniformly finished blocks.
